Eesel AI
Best for: Small to medium landscaping companies that need a quick lead capture chatbot and integration with existing helpdesk tools
Eesel AI offers a versatile AI chatbot platform that can be embedded on any website to assist with lead generation. Their AI chatbot product is designed to capture visitor information, answer FAQs, and qualify prospects by asking targeted questions. Eesel AI supports a range of integrations, including popular tools like Zendesk, Confluence, Google Docs, Slack, and Shopify, allowing businesses to funnel captured leads into existing support or sales pipelines. The platform also includes AI copilot and triage modules that can draft replies, route tickets, and tag conversations, which can be useful for landscaping firms that need to triage service requests. While the platform does not provide a dedicated WYSIWYG editor, it offers a straightforward code snippet for widget placement, making it quick to deploy. Eesel AI’s pricing structure is not publicly listed; prospective customers are encouraged to contact the sales team for a custom quote. The strengths of Eesel AI lie in its broad integration ecosystem and its focus on support automation, but it lacks the deep knowledge‑base capabilities and visual customization that agents in the landscaping industry may require.

Lindy.ai
Best for: Landscape businesses that want to build custom AI agents and integrate deeply with existing systems
Lindy.ai provides a modular AI agent platform that can be tailored to various business needs, including lead generation for landscaping services. The platform features a drag‑and‑drop app builder that allows users to assemble conversational flows without coding, and it supports a library of templates that can be customized. Lindy.ai emphasizes the creation of AI agents that can perform tasks such as booking appointments, answering product questions, and collecting contact information. While the platform does not specify a dedicated chatbot widget, it offers an API that can be used to embed conversational agents on websites. Lindy.ai integrates with a range of SaaS products, making it possible to connect the chatbot to CRM or e‑commerce systems. Pricing details are not publicly disclosed; interested customers must contact the sales team for a custom quote. Lindy.ai’s strengths include its flexibility in building task‑oriented agents and its integration capabilities, but the lack of a ready‑to‑use widget and the absence of a visual editor may pose challenges for landscapers looking for quick deployment.
